Target Information

Rat glutathione S transferase mu 4 (GSTM4) is a cytosolic phase II detoxification enzyme with conserved structural domains, a core mediator of cellular antioxidant defense and xenobiotic metabolism. It features an N-terminal glutathione-binding domain, a C-terminal hydrophobic substrate-binding pocket, and a conserved active-site motif critical for catalytic conjugation reactions. It localizes predominantly to the cytoplasm of rat hepatic cells, renal tubular cells and pulmonary epithelial cells, with negligible expression in mature hematopoietic cells. The protein mediates the conjugation of glutathione to electrophilic substrates, with conserved structural motifs differentiating it from GSTM1 and other GST isoforms.
